Solution for 7(x+8)=6(x+10) equation:



7(x+8)=6(x+10)
We move all terms to the left:
7(x+8)-(6(x+10))=0
We multiply parentheses
7x-(6(x+10))+56=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(6(x+10)), so:
6(x+10)
We multiply parentheses
6x+60
Back to the equation:
-(6x+60)
We get rid of parentheses
7x-6x-60+56=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
x-4=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
x=4
